Output ecc3bc01ca07117b143d8a2e7f8304e7d4491c5e1caccf825ba00a395356f51b:1

value
1375973
script pubkey
OP_0 OP_PUSHBYTES_20 70635326d23af233648bfc1ce4c55b927d36357b
address
bc1qwp34xfkj8terxeytlswwf32mjf7nvdtmxz5x7j
transaction
ecc3bc01ca07117b143d8a2e7f8304e7d4491c5e1caccf825ba00a395356f51b
confirmations
254770
spent
true